Major Political CrisisAverted As Minister Survives No-Confidence Vote
The eruption of a major political crisis in Kuwait was averted on 3 July when theFinance Minister, Yusif al-Ibrahim,narrowly survived a motion of no-confidence. The government had said it wouldresign if Mr Ibrahim lostthe vote. In the event, out of 48 deputies present, 22 voted against him, threeabstained, and 23 voted for him.
